Supreme Court of India · 2010-09-29
Amarjit Singh & Ors vs State Of Punjab & Ors

Judgment text excerpt
The Supreme Court upheld the constitutional validity of the Notification dated 23.1.2004 under Section 4 and the declaration dated 18.1.2005 under Section 6 of the Land Acquisition Act, 1894, as well as Section 23(1) of the Act and the Punjab New Capital (Periphery) Control Act, 1952. The Court ruled that the government's action to exempt certain areas from the provisions of the Punjab Regional and Town Planning and Development Act, 1995 was valid, emphasizing that legal impediments affecting a small percentage of land should not hinder the overall development plan. The appeals against the High Court's dismissal of the writ petitions were therefore dismissed, affirming the government's acquisition process.
